reply to stat calls also for ongoing transfers on atomic storage backends

the check is performed only on the connection where the transfer is
initiated so it is inexpensive

// getInfoForOngoingUpload returns upload statistics for an upload currently in
// progress on this connection.
func (c *BaseConnection) getInfoForOngoingUpload(fsPath string) (os.FileInfo, error) {
c.RLock()
defer c.RUnlock()
for _, t := range c.activeTransfers {
if t.GetType() == TransferUpload && t.GetFsPath() == fsPath {
return vfs.NewFileInfo(t.GetVirtualPath(), false, t.GetSize(), t.GetStartTime(), false), nil
}
}
return nil, os.ErrNotExist
}

if err != nil {
if !fs.IsNotExist(err) {
isNotExist := fs.IsNotExist(err)
if isNotExist {
// This is primarily useful for atomic storage backends, where files
// become visible only after they are closed. However, since we may
// be proxying (for example) an SFTP server backed by atomic
// storage, and this search only inspects transfers active on the
// current connection (typically just one), the check is inexpensive
// and safe to perform unconditionally.
if info, err := c.getInfoForOngoingUpload(fsPath); err == nil {
return info, nil
}
}
if !isNotExist {
c.Log(logger.LevelWarn, "stat error for path %q: %+v", virtualPath, err)
}
return nil, c.GetFsError(fs, err)
